Cinema Fearité Says Goodbye To Sondra Locke With ‘Willard’

December 20, 2018 by James Jay Edwards

A scene from Willard.

Sondra Locke was best known as one of Clint Eastwood’s ex-girlfriends, but her healthy movie career in front of and behind the camera deserves recognition.
